with the engine running, transmission in park or neutral. Spray the various pipes with something like a can of brake kleen, when it hits the leak, the rpms will rise briefly.
Remember to spray under the hoses too.

Thats the quickest and easiest way. Though do not be shocked if this does not locate the leak
